What Does A White Koi Fish Symbolize?

A koi fish is a freshwater fish that is popular in both aquaculture and ornamental ponds. Koi are usually brightly colored, and the white koi is considered to be one of the most beautiful.

In Japan, koi are often seen as a symbol of good luck, and the white koi is said to represent purity and new beginnings.

What is the symbolic meaning of a koi fish?

The koi fish is a popular symbol in East Asia and Japan. The fish is considered a symbol of longevity, happiness, and prosperity.
